HUFFMAN ESPINOSA, Curtis y GAMEREN, Edwin van. La oferta laboral de los hogares en México. Modelos de interacción estratégica. El trimestre econ [online]. 2011, vol.78, n.312, pp.869-911. ISSN 2448-718X.
This paper discusses, estimates and compares microeconometric strategic interaction models applied to the labor supply of households in Mexico. Because the possibility of decentralized decision-making within the household provides a motivation for a game theoretic framework, the model estimates are based on the assumption that the observed variables represent the outcome of a static discrete game. The models are estimated using data from the Mexican Family Life Survey 2002 (MxFLS). The maxi mum likelihood estimation, based on the non-cooperative Nash and Stackelberg equilibrium concepts, proved feasible and gave plausible results. The main results suggest the interdependence of individual choices within the household.
